About tert-butyl N-[[4-[5-(trifluoromethyl)-1,3,4-oxadiazol-2-yl]phenyl]methyl]carbamate
tert-butyl N-[[4-[5-(trifluoromethyl)-1,3,4-oxadiazol-2-yl]phenyl]methyl]carbamate (PubChem CID 126507716) has the molecular formula C15H16F3N3O3
and a molecular weight of 343.31 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is tert-butyl N-[[4-[5-(trifluoromethyl)-1,3,4-oxadiazol-2-yl]phenyl]methyl]carbamate.

What is the SMILES notation for tert-butyl N-[[4-[5-(trifluoromethyl)-1,3,4-oxadiazol-2-yl]phenyl]methyl]carbamate?
The canonical SMILES for tert-butyl N-[[4-[5-(trifluoromethyl)-1,3,4-oxadiazol-2-yl]phenyl]methyl]carbamate is CC(C)(C)OC(=O)NCc1ccc(-c2nnc(C(F)(F)F)o2)cc1.
What is the InChIKey of tert-butyl N-[[4-[5-(trifluoromethyl)-1,3,4-oxadiazol-2-yl]phenyl]methyl]carbamate?
The InChIKey is DBBXWHGSHPTKOB-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C15H16F3N3O3/c1-14(2,3)24-13(22)19-8-9-4-6-10(7-5-9)11-20-21-12(23-11)15(16,17)18/h4-7H,8H2,1-3H3,(H,19,22).
What are the key properties of tert-butyl N-[[4-[5-(trifluoromethyl)-1,3,4-oxadiazol-2-yl]phenyl]methyl]carbamate?
tert-butyl N-[[4-[5-(trifluoromethyl)-1,3,4-oxadiazol-2-yl]phenyl]methyl]carbamate has a molecular weight of 343.31 g/mol, XLogP of 3.78, 3 rotatable bonds, 1 hydrogen bond donors, and 5 hydrogen bond acceptors.
